Does it cost to add my event?

It is completely free to add your event. No catches, no sudden costs getting ready to jump out at you. If you have an event that repeats each week or each month, it will automatically appear on each date until you choose to amend or remove it.

There will be a limited number of Featured Events available throughout the site and in the newsletter, and other limited opportunities from time to time. These will be affordable and offered on a “best fit” basis rather than first come, to ensure balance throughout the year and to avoid monopolisation. There be no other event advertising, no other flashing paid promotions and no sponsored articles on Village Beat.

Just a few Featured Events will enable this site to grow without it being cluttered.

When will my event appear?

Your event will be checked before being approved for publication and minor amendments may be made if spelling mistakes or other errors are noticed.

You will receive an acknowledgement email once your event has been published which will happen within a day or two, but may also happen within a couple of hours

Your event will be visible until the date and time noted as the end of  your event, after which it will automatically no longer be visible.

Where will my event appear?

All events will appear in their Area, on the event Category page, and if applicable on People or Venue profile pages. When readers click on an event title from any of these pages it will take them straight to the event page.

All events will appear in the Weekly Events Guide – a simple, downloadable list published each Monday for the week ahead, available from the home screen of Village Beat website, emailed to our mailing list and posted to our socials.

Free and Featured Events may also be included on Village Beat’s socials, newsletters and anywhere else we can share them including to other event guides and media.

People profiles

Artists, performers, workshop trainers and some organisers (such as festivals and touring events) who regularly host or appear at events, will be able to have a Profile page. Profile pages will include any contact details you wish to provide (which can include a manager or agent), links to socials, websites, a brief bio and band or group members.

All your upcoming events added to Village Beat will also be listed on your Profile as well as in the relevant Area and Event Category pages across this site. Site visitors will be able to see an event in their local area, click on the performer and go to their Profile page to see where else they are appearing and other details such as those listed above.

Venue profiles

Some venues will be able to have a Venue profile page. Venues will need to meet certain criteria, such as having regular events each month. These can be art, music, children’s story times, workshops or other events.

Venue profiles will have all contact details, website and social links and identify available facilities, such as parking, bathrooms, accessibility and other relevant details for both organisers and attendees.

As with People profiles, a Venue will include a list of upcoming events. Site visitors will be able to see an event on another page and click through to see other upcoming events at the venue.

Image specifications

When attaching an image for your event, please select a photo or other related image preferably with minimal or no text. All relevant text can be included in the event details. All images will be displayed in a landscape/horizontal format with 16:9 ratio. If your image is a different size or landscape orientation, it will be resized to fit which may result in parts of your image being clipped. The image will also be used as a thumbnail where your event is listed across the site, and any text within the image may be too small to read.

The photographer credit will be overlaid on the image if not already included.
